How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Park View Island?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Park View Island Studio Apartments | $1,771 | $1,399 | $4,383 |
Park View Island 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,436 | $1,400 | $10,000+ |
| Park View Island 2 Bedroom Apartments | $3,114 | $1,875 | $7,483 |
| Park View Island 3 Bedroom Apartments | $4,882 | $2,400 | $10,000+ |
| Park View Island 4 Bedroom Apartments | $12,829 | $10,000 | $10,000+ |
